Understanding MEV

Maximal Extractable Value (MEV) refers to the maximum profit that can be extracted from the blockchain by manipulating the order or routing of transactions. This often involves practices like front-running, where a trader observes pending transactions and executes their own trades to benefit from those. For retail traders, this can mean losing out on profits or even incurring losses.

4. Flashbots and MEV-Swap

Flashbots is a protocol designed to combat MEV by allowing users to broadcast transactions privately. This means that traders can keep their transactions confidential until they are included in a block, thereby reducing the risk of front-running. MEV-Swap, a product by Flashbots, takes this a step further by offering a decentralized, trust-minimized exchange for MEV-protected trades, ensuring fair outcomes for all participants.
